Manorom (, ) is a district (''amphoe'') in the northeastern part of Chai Nat province, central Thailand.


Geography

Neighboring districts are (from the south clockwise) Mueang Chainat district, Mueang Chainat and Wat Sing district, Wat Sing of Chainat Province; Mueang Uthai Thani district, Mueang Uthai Thani of Uthai Thani province; Phayuha Khiri district, Phayuha Khiri and Takhli district, Takhli of Nakhon Sawan province.


Administration


Central administration

Manorom is divided into seven sub-districts (''tambons''), which are further subdivided into 40 administrative villages (''mubans'').


Local administration

There are four sub-district municipalities (''Thesaban#Subdistrict municipality, thesaban tambon'') in the district: * Khung Samphao (Thai: ) consisting of parts of sub-district Khung Samphao. * Hang Nam Sakhon (Thai: ) consisting of sub-district Hang Nam Sakhon and parts of sub-district U Taphao. * Manorom (Thai: ) consisting of parts of sub-district Khung Samphao. * Sila Dan (Thai: ) consisting of sub-district Sila Dan. There are four Subdistrict administrative organization, sub-district administrative organizations (SAO) in the district: * Wat Khok (Thai: ) consisting of sub-district Wat Khok. * Tha Chanuan (Thai: ) consisting of sub-district Tha Chanuan. * Rai Phatthana (Thai: ) consisting of sub-district Rai Phatthana. * U Taphao (Thai: ) consisting of parts of sub-district U Taphao.
